Things To Consider When Choosing The Right People To Manage Search Engine Optimization
search engine optimisation is now an essential promotional tool for any organization with a website, and these days no organization can operate without a website. Many prospective buyers who use search facilities to find goods only look at the first page of results, and only at those references that appear in what are known as organic results, that is the references found as a result of the search itself and not promoted as sponsored. Your website will need the best search engine positioning it can get. Without search optimization, gaining a high search engine positioning is going to be difficult.
Search engine optimization specialists work to improve the organic result and raise your organisation’s listing.
Selecting the right people to manage your search engine optimization can be a difficult decision. Should you employ someone in-house or engage an external company?
For a smaller organization, recruiting a new employee is probably out of the question. The company webmaster is probably not only performing that function within the company, and will not have the time and knowledge to optimise his websites fully. This is where the engagement of outside experts will make sense.
A search engine optimisation company can supply dedicated staff who have the expertise to give your website the support it requires to attract prospective buyers aided by a good search engine positioning. This may take some time, but by only performing optimization in all its forms a dedicated optimization company can take the time to improve the search facilities results listing that someone trying part time may be able to achieve.
The experts will perform an initial examination of your whole website and recommend modifications that will start to improve awareness with the search facilities and make your site more enticing to prospective buyers. They will also perform the continuing support required to encourage the search facilities to recommend your website through the production of promotional articles and the gathering of backlink references from reliable sources.
